Understanding Game Mechanics and House Edge
At the heart of every casino game lies a mathematical principle known as the house edge. This represents the statistical advantage the casino holds over the player in the long run. While it's impossible to eliminate the house edge entirely, understanding how it functions across different games is crucial for informed decision-making. For instance, games like blackjack, when played with optimal strategy, can offer a relatively low house edge, sometimes even approaching zero. Conversely, games like slots typically have a significantly higher house edge, making them inherently riskier. Players should research the Return to Player (RTP) percentage associated with each game, which indicates the theoretical amount of money returned to players over time. A higher RTP generally suggests a more favorable game for the player. Familiarizing oneself with the rules and strategies specific to each game is paramount; for example, learning basic blackjack strategy or understanding the payout structure of different slot machines.
The Role of Random Number Generators (RNGs)
The fairness of online casino games hinges on the integrity of their Random Number Generators (RNGs). These sophisticated algorithms are designed to produce unpredictable and unbiased results, ensuring that each spin, deal, or roll is independent of previous outcomes. Reputable online casinos subject their RNGs to rigorous testing and auditing by independent third-party organizations, such as eCOGRA. These audits verify that the RNGs are functioning correctly and are producing truly random results. Players should only choose casinos that display evidence of independent RNG testing, as this provides a vital layer of assurance regarding the fairness and transparency of the gaming experience. Always verify that the casino holds a valid license from a respected gaming authority; a license indicates that the operator adheres to specific regulatory standards.

Bankroll Management: A Cornerstone of Success
Effective bankroll management is arguably the most important skill for any aspiring casino player. It involves setting a budget for your gaming activities and adhering to it strictly, regardless of whether you're experiencing wins or losses. A crucial aspect of bankroll management is determining your stake size – the amount of money you wager on each game. A general rule of thumb is to bet only a small percentage of your total bankroll on any single bet, typically between 1% and 5%. This helps to mitigate the risk of quickly depleting your funds. Players should also establish clear win and loss limits. When you reach your win limit, it’s wise to cash out and enjoy your profits. Conversely, when you reach your loss limit, it's essential to stop playing and avoid the temptation to chase your losses. Think of your bankroll as a resource to be carefully managed, not as a bottomless well. Disciplined bankroll management isn't about guaranteeing wins; it's about prolonging your playing time and minimizing your potential losses.
Developing a Staking Plan
A staking plan provides a structured approach to determining your bet sizes and managing your bankroll. Several popular staking plans exist, each with its own advantages and disadvantages. The Martingale system, for example, involves doubling your bet after each loss, with the aim of recovering your losses and generating a small profit when you eventually win. However, the Martingale system can be risky, as it requires a substantial bankroll to withstand prolonged losing streaks. The Fibonacci sequence staking plan, on the other hand, involves increasing your bet according to the Fibonacci sequence (1, 1, 2, 3, 5, 8, etc.) after each loss. This plan is less aggressive than the Martingale system but still requires careful bankroll management. Ultimately, the best staking plan is the one that aligns with your risk tolerance and playing style. Thorough research and testing are recommended to determine the most suitable approach for your individual circumstances. Leveraging Bonuses and Promotions
Online casinos frequently offer a variety of bonuses and promotions to attract new players and retain existing ones. These can include welcome bonuses, deposit matches, free spins, and loyalty rewards. While bonuses can provide a valuable boost to your bankroll, it's crucial to understand the associated terms and conditions. Most bonuses come with wagering requirements, which specify the amount of money you need to wager before you can withdraw any winnings derived from the bonus. For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means you need to wager 30 times the bonus amount before you can cash out. Players should also pay attention to game restrictions, maximum bet limits, and expiration dates associated with bonuses. Carefully reading the terms and conditions will help you avoid unpleasant surprises and ensure that you can fully benefit from the offered promotions. Understanding Wagering Contributions
Different games contribute differently to wagering requirements. For instance, slots typically contribute 100% of the wagered amount, while table games like blackjack and roulette may contribute only 10% or 20%. This means that you need to wager significantly more on table games to meet the wagering requirements compared to slots. Players should be aware of these wagering contributions when choosing which games to play while utilizing a bonus. Understanding the fine print of any promotion is paramount; don't be swayed by a large bonus amount if the wagering requirements are unrealistic. A smaller bonus with more favorable terms is often a better choice than a larger bonus with onerous conditions. The Importance of Responsible Gaming
While online casinos offer a fun and exciting form of entertainment, it's crucial to approach them responsibly. Problem gambling can have devastating consequences, impacting not only your finances but also your personal relationships and mental health. Recognizing the signs of problem gambling – such as spending more money than you can afford, chasing losses, lying to family and friends about your gambling habits, and feeling restless or irritable when not gambling – is the first step toward seeking help. Numerous resources are available to support individuals struggling with gambling addiction, including helplines, support groups, and counseling services. Setting limits on your time and spending, avoiding gambling when you're feeling stressed or emotional, and taking frequent breaks are all important aspects of responsible gaming. Remember that gambling should be viewed as a form of entertainment, not as a source of income.
